Blacklighting device and display device provided with the same
Abstract
A pseudo U-character tube system backlighting device is configured to reduce the number of inverter transformers without imposing strict limits to mutual insulation between neighboring inverter transformers. A backlighting device, in at least one embodiment, is provided with a plurality of lamps, an inverter circuit, and light emitting surfaces, wherein the plurality of lamps with which first electrodes of a first inverter transformer are connected, are continuously arranged to form a first lamp arrangement group, the plurality of lamps, with which first electrodes of a second inverter transformer are connected, are continuously arranged to form a second lamp arrangement group, and the second electrodes of the lamps belonging to the first lamp arrangement group are connected with either of the second electrodes of the lamps belonging to the second lamp arrangement group.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A backlight device comprising a plurality of lamps arranged in series, an inverter circuit for generating, from input voltages, voltages for driving the lamps and a light-emitting surface for emitting light from the lamps towards outside,
wherein the lamps each include first and second electrodes at both ends thereof in a longitudinal direction, the inverter circuit includes first and second inverter transformers that have opposite phases to each other, among the lamps, those with the first electrodes being connected to the first inverter transformer are arranged in sequence and form a first multi lamp array group, and those with the first electrodes being connected to the second inverter transformer are arranged in sequence and form a second multi lamp array group, and the second electrodes of the lamps of the first multi lamp array group are connected to any of the second electrodes of the lamps of the second multi lamp array group.
2 . The backlight device according to claim 1 , wherein at least the number of the first multi lamp array group or the second multi lamp array group formed in the backlight device is more than one.
3 . The backlight device according to claim 2 , wherein two or more of the first multi lamp array groups and of the second multi lamp array groups are arranged in alternate order.
4 . The backlight device according to claim 1 , wherein the lamps are cold cathode fluorescent lamps.
5 . The backlight device according to claim 4 , wherein the cold cathode fluorescent lamps are straight fluorescent tubes that are circular in cross section.
6 . The backlight device according to claim 1 , further comprising a coil for distributing an output of the inverter transformers to the plurality of lamps of the multi lamp array groups.
7 . The backlight device according to claim 1 , further comprising a capacitor for distributing an output of the inverter transformers to the plurality of lamps of the multi lamp array groups.
8 . A display device comprising:
